游戏定制开发是一个涉及多个阶段和专业技能的过程。以下是进行游戏定制开发的基本步骤:
确定游戏概念
明确游戏的核心概念,包括游戏类型、目标受众、游戏玩法和故事情节等。可以通过市场调研和用户反馈来帮助确定这些要素。
制定项目计划
设定各个开发阶段的时间节点。
估算开发所需的资金,包括人力成本、技术支持和市场推广等。
根据项目需求组建开发团队,通常包括程序员、设计师、音效师和项目经理等。
需求分析
与客户进行深入的沟通,了解客户的想法、目标用户群以及市场需求。
明确目标用户、市场调研、功能需求的确定。
设计阶段
概念设计:创作初步的游戏场景、角色及界面的概念艺术,以帮助客户更好地理解游戏的整体风格。规划游戏的玩法规则、包括胜利条件、游戏进程和玩家互动的方式。
视觉设计:确定游戏的整体视觉风格和艺术方向,设计游戏的角色、场景和UI等。
音效设计:规划游戏中的音乐和音效,以增强游戏体验。
开发阶段
编程:使用游戏引擎(如Unity、Unreal Engine等)进行编码,实现游戏功能。
美术制作:创建游戏中的图形和动画。
音频制作:录制和编辑游戏音效和背景音乐。
测试阶段
进行全面的测试,包括功能测试、性能测试和用户测试,确保游戏质量和玩家体验。
发布与推广
经过测试和调整后,游戏可以正式发布。根据项目进展和资金情况,采用灵活的发布计划,如先发布一个简化版本的游戏,再通过后续的更新和扩展来逐步完善游戏。
建议
明确需求:在开始开发之前,与客户或团队深入沟通,明确项目的具体需求和目标。
选择合适的技术栈:根据游戏需求和团队技能选择合适的游戏引擎和编程语言。
注重用户体验:在设计阶段就考虑用户体验,确保游戏界面友好且易于操作。
持续测试:在开发过程中进行持续的测试和反馈,及时修复问题并优化游戏体验。
灵活发布:根据项目进展和资金情况,采用灵活的发布计划,逐步完善游戏。
通过以上步骤,可以确保游戏定制开发的过程更加系统和高效,最终交付一个符合客户期望的高质量游戏产品。